#877147 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#877147 is composed of 52.9% red, 44.3%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 16.3% magenta, 47.4% yellow and 47.1% black. It has a hue angle of 39.4 degrees, a saturation of 31.1% and a lightness of 40.4%. #877147 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ffe28e with #0f0000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

#877147 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#877147 has RGB values of R:135, G:113, B:71 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.16, Y:0.47,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 8876359.

Shades and Tints of #877147
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060503 is the darkest color, while #fcfbf9 is the lightest one.
